Publication Date
| In 2026 | 0 |
| Since 2025 | 0 |
| Since 2022 (last 5 years) | 0 |
| Since 2017 (last 10 years) | 1 |
| Since 2007 (last 20 years) | 2 |
Descriptor
| Predictor Variables | 3 |
| Programming | 3 |
| Computer Science Education | 2 |
| Foreign Countries | 2 |
| Models | 2 |
| Academic Achievement | 1 |
| Accuracy | 1 |
| Artificial Intelligence | 1 |
| College Students | 1 |
| Computer Software | 1 |
| Concept Formation | 1 |
| More ▼ | |
Author
| Ben-Ari, M. | 1 |
| Bergin, Susan | 1 |
| Byckling, P. | 1 |
| Gerdt, P. | 1 |
| Henson, Robin K. | 1 |
| Kulikova, Y. | 1 |
| Lane, Forrest C. | 1 |
| Quille, Keith | 1 |
| Sajaniemi, J. | 1 |
Publication Type
| Reports - Descriptive | 3 |
| Journal Articles | 2 |
| Speeches/Meeting Papers | 1 |
Education Level
| Higher Education | 1 |
| Postsecondary Education | 1 |
Audience
Laws, Policies, & Programs
Assessments and Surveys
What Works Clearinghouse Rating
Quille, Keith; Bergin, Susan – Computer Science Education, 2019
Background and Context: Computer Science attrition rates (in the western world) are very concerning, with a large number of students failing to progress each year. It is well acknowledged that a significant factor of this attrition, is the students' difficulty to master the introductory programming module, often referred to as CS1. Objective: The…
Descriptors: Computer Science Education, Introductory Courses, Programming, Student Attrition
Lane, Forrest C.; Henson, Robin K. – Online Submission, 2010
Education research rarely lends itself to large scale experimental research and true randomization, leaving the researcher to quasi-experimental designs. The problem with quasi-experimental research is that underlying factors may impact group selection and lead to potentially biased results. One way to minimize the impact of non-randomization is…
Descriptors: Quasiexperimental Design, Research Methodology, Educational Research, Scores
Sajaniemi, J.; Ben-Ari, M.; Byckling, P.; Gerdt, P.; Kulikova, Y. – Computer Science Education, 2006
Roles can be assigned to occurrences of variables in programs according to a small number of stereotypical patterns of use. Studies on explicitly teaching roles to novices learning programming have shown that roles are an excellent pedagogical tool for clarifying the structure and meaning of programs and that their use improves students'…
Descriptors: Programming, Predictor Variables, Role Perception, Role Theory

Peer reviewed
Direct link
